I have a heavy red wire that runs from the front trunk to the positive battery terminal. It is not connected in the front and has the unusual connector seen below at the battery. The PO installed this and I have no idea what it was for.
The double connector confuses me. The PO had a big amplifier at one time so it may have been for that. Or could it be to gauges I no longer have?
